Angry Bad luck strikes again... Vinyl stripe chipped..

I just can't seem to get a break... Anyways so yesterday I was at target and was parking when I saw this amazing Boss 302 in white with black stripes. Naturally I wanted to park next to my more powerful brethren. However there was a huge mark from a obviously very ill bird releasing its rancid bowels upon my flawless hood. It was raining and was fairly cold for where I am, and I took out my towel and started whipping it away. Anyways I wasn't rubbing very hard since the bird crap was thankfully coming out pretty easily. But nevertheless part of the vinyl chipped off. Right there. So easily. I looked online and every site sells the entire package, I was wondering if their was anywhere I could get just the side stripe or a solution that makes it look at least better than what it is. I'm not looking to spend a whole ton.

I would leave it alone until summer. It chipped because of sudden temperature changes stressing the vinyl.

If to really bugs you now: Go to a vinyl shop and have them lay that one piece. Cost you about 40 bucks in labor.
